Output 72508593e21fa672251aaf8cfbe3c422b6176c45f71faabd3fd867b153622744:1

value
657049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e06fc3171b12f4883e75fae5493e35fbf3c9779c OP_EQUAL
address
3N9jAsuvjXVycdRKWE2NwEBkeDADHt2YtZ
transaction
72508593e21fa672251aaf8cfbe3c422b6176c45f71faabd3fd867b153622744
confirmations
285652
spent
true